VW Recognizes Barkmeta With Minifig After DDNYC

Christian Barker (Barkmeta / Bark) received public recognition from VW on the final morning of DDNYC 2026, an event that aligned with upward price movement across major cryptocurrencies.

VW Post Details

VW (@VW_Meta) shared that DDNYC 26 served as a strong finish to the three-day gathering at Dream Downtown in Chelsea. The message noted the presentation of a Minifig to Christian Barker (Barkmeta / Bark) and described him as a true legend. The timing placed the note at 7:32 a.m. ET, placing the update just before the broader market showed green candles across several majors.
